In 1943 a few brave men reconnected an empire. They flew Catalina flying boats non stop for 32 hours across enemy territory, breaking the Japanese air blockade of Australia. Despite their brave efforts, the crews of the Double Sunrise Flights were never recognised for what they did.
Today a few brave men hope to change that, as they resurrect a 70 year old Catalina flying boat, and fly it halfway across the world from Spain to Australia - in order to preserve the memory of the Double Sunrise Flights. Their epic journey, will inspire you to persevere and to never give up hope.
